We are seeking to hire a laser communications engineer (Engineering Specialist) to join the Optical Communications Department. The Optical Communications Department provides technical leadership to US Government activities that involve laser communications (lasercom). We support programs and activities from initial concept and requirements development through technology maturation, risk reduction, engineering, manufacturing, production, deployment and sustainment phases. The Optical Communications Department works with corporate customers to ensure robust and resilient optical SATCOM solutions are available and best-suited to augmenting space-enabled missions.
The selected candidate will be required to work full time on-site at our facility at El Segundo, CA.
What You'll Be Doing
- Leading lasercom system validation and verification activities which may include testing, modeling & simulation.
- Developing and demonstrating innovative solutions to the most challenging problems in laser communication
- Evaluating ground and space laser communication system architectures through testing and or analysis of the gimbal, telescope, optical head, adaptive optic system, and modem.
- Conducting specialized satellite laser communications (lasercom) studies and reporting findings to internal and external customers.
- Providing technical advice to management, customers, and contractors across the entirety of space systems lifecycles from early concept to on-orbit performance.
- Developing advanced testbeds, analytical techniques, concepts, and/or design criteria for lasercom subsystems.
- Engaging with impact: Taking initiative to inform management of perceived technical problems and recommending courses of action for mission success.
What You Need to be Successful – Engineering Specialist
Minimum Requirements:
- Bachelor's degree Electrical Engineering, Physics, Optical Sciences, or another related technical field from an accredited university
- Eight or more years of experience in roles of increasing responsibility in engineering/scientific areas related to optical communications, satellites, and/or space systems engineering
- History of high level of innovation, creativeness, and initiative
- Experience with laser transmitters and technologies
- Work with optical detectors and technologies
- Demonstrated ability to lead lasercom trade studies
- Experience working with communications link and pointing error budgets
- Proven ability to manage or support photonic or optical testing activities that characterize system, subsystem, unit and component performance
- Willing to travel occasionally to work location or customer site/domestically up to approximately 10% Remote Local (50-150 miles) or Remote Distant (>150 miles) if required
- This position requires ability to obtain and maintain a security clearance, which is issued by the US government. U.S citizenship is required to obtain a security clearance.
In addition to the above, the minimum requirements for Senior Engineering Specialist:
- 12 or more years of experience in roles of increasing responsibility in engineering/scientific areas related to optical communications, satellites, and/or space systems engineering
- Leadership experience in laser communication programs
- Ability to obtain and maintain a Top Secret/SBI/SCI security clearance, which is issued by the U.S. government. U.S. citizenship is required to obtain this level of security clearance
How You Can Stand Out
It would be impressive if you have one or more of these:
- Background with optical communications and space hardware testing including development of testbeds, ground support test equipment, test programs and management of test program execution for lasercom, component, units, subsystems or systems
- Familiarity with atmosphere turbulence modeling and adaptive optics
- Knowledge of optical communication system requirements definition, validation and verification related to modulation and coding
- Current TS/SCI access with counterintelligence polygraph
